Key Skills to Look For
Leadership and Team Management
A good Assistant Restaurant Manager should be able to lead by example, motivate staff, and manage conflicts effectively.
Customer Service Expertise
They should have excellent customer service skills, with the ability to handle complaints and feedback professionally.
Operational Knowledge
Knowledge of restaurant operations, including inventory management, scheduling, and health and safety protocols, is essential.
Financial Management
They should be able to manage budgets, track sales, and control costs to ensure profitability.
Marketing and Promotion
Understanding of marketing principles and the ability to promote the restaurant through social media and local events.
Inventory Management
Ability to manage inventory levels, reduce waste, and optimize ordering.
Staff Training and Development
They should be committed to training and developing staff to improve service quality and operational efficiency.
Technology and POS Systems
Familiarity with POS systems and other restaurant technology is a plus.
Screening & Interviewing Process
Initial Screening
Review resumes and cover letters to shortlist candidates based on relevant experience and skills.
Phone or Video Interview
Conduct a preliminary interview to assess communication skills, attitude, and fit for the role.
In-Person Interview
Invite shortlisted candidates for an in-person interview to evaluate their personality, leadership style, and problem-solving skills.
Sample Interview Questions for Assistant Restaurant Manager
- What experience do you have in restaurant management?
- How would you handle a difficult customer?
- Can you describe your staff management style?
- How do you manage inventory and reduce waste?
- What strategies would you use to increase sales?
- How do you stay updated with industry trends?
